Re: Most Comfy Kite Pads

Postby jeromeL » Tue Nov 14, 2017 10:37 pm

I thought the old fone pad were really comfortable too just flimsy as crap, the binding plate/frame was like 1/16 th of an inch compared to 1/2 inch for every other pad out there. I broke 4 pads lol. haven't tried latest one.

I love my naish apex but they are on the hard side even with the soft foam insert though I run them with hard one but often wear booties. Remember some summer session with hard landing and I bruised the flesh of my heel once after landing a kiteloop lol. Took a few weeks to heal.

I tried the Shinn one which were pretty comfy but havnen't tried that many pad and often wear booties so cna't really help you but,

roninXpl wrote:
Tue Nov 14, 2017 10:24 pm
I’d love to get some intel on comfy pada too! Anyone can share experience with Carved Ultra Padas or 2018 Nash Apex Bindings?
Never tried a better option than the Ultra’s which, for me, are the most comfortable and secure. The snowboard ratchet thing will become a standard, I believe. You can reach down and adjust as you’re riding which is one of those small things that make it so much more enjoyable out on the water. Shinn also does their own version but i think it’s just a single ratchet. The way the Ultra pads give you support on all sides of your feet (they can really lock you in if you want a firm grip), I don’t think there’s a better option out there. At least I haven’t come across one. For freeriding where you just want to smash chop and do some landgaps, it’s a very nice feeling to have the board literally stuck to your feet.

Your board will need to have 6’5 insert spread if you buy them though. And they’re not cheap either. I use them on my Fusion 3 board and it’s perfect for me. Core’s UnionPro pads use a few things from the Ultra and is about half the price, but there’s no comparison, really.
